Arnold Witchel, DBA
Arnie Witchel is President of Witchel & Associates, a firm that specializes in Organization Development and Training since 1996. He has served as both an external and internal OD consultant, as well as Director of OD for a large hospitality company. He currently has major clients in the hospitality and government sectors. Besides delivering workshops in Leadership and team building, he also does statistical analysis for TSA and other entities. His previous background was in advertising and marketing for over 20 years, where he worked on major national accounts such as Anheuser Busch and Ralston Purina, and served as sales manager for national television representative firms, as well as ABC and CBS affiliated stations.. He has a BA in Philosophy from the University of Memphis, a Master's in Organizational Management from the University of Phoenix and a Doctorate in Business Administration/Management from the University of Sarasota. He has been teaching for the University of Phoenix since 1995, and serves as a Chair and Committee Member for doctoral students. He is certified in Myers Briggs, DiSC, DDI/Achieve Global and Crucial Conversations. He is married to his best friend, Bonnie, for over 30 years. They are both Disney enthusiasts and reside in Orlando, FL with their pets.
